Chair with Attached Tool Pouch and Embroidered Name of Seamstress
![Chair with embroidered pouch](https://www.communitystories.ca/v2/textile-industry-arnprior_industrie-textile/wp-content/uploads/sites/164/2021/09/chair-2-scaled.jpg)
Arnprior and District Museum Collection: 1996.29.03
This chair was used in the Kenwood factory by a seamstress called “Lois”. Women would sit in chairs like this hoop back to splice paper-makers’ felts into continuous loops. Their personalized pouches would hold tools, notebooks and pencils.
